Capitola is a small coastal town on California's Monterey Bay. The town was pioneered in the late 1800's first as a lumber port and later as a vacation resort.
Capitola's beach is embraced between two cliffs in a river valley. The river, Soquel Creek, is the site of the annual Begonia Festival where flower laden floats grace the river for a weekend in September.
The Esplanade is a wonderful stroll in the village of Capitola, along a row of restaurants, historic homes and small shops passing by the vistas of Monterey Bay and the beach. In September the Esplanade hosts the Capitola Art & Wine Festival. A major shopping area less than a mile from the beach is located on 41st Avenue featuring malls and major retail stores. Natural Bridges State Beach
2531 West Cliff Dr., Santa Cruz
(831) 423-4609
This 65-acre park hosts an overwintering population of Monarch butterflies.
The beach has tidepools and a natural arch which gives the park
its name. Open 8am to sunset.
